A tweet from tech mogul Elon Musk discussing mail-in ballots has sparked widespread reactions and entertaining commentary online. On July 8, Elon Musk tweeted about the perceived difficulties in proving fraud with mail-in ballots, suggesting that the system is designed to obscure such activities. Musk's tweet read, "When combined with mail-in ballots, the system is *designed* to make it impossible to prove fraud. Mail-in and drop box ballots should not be allowed, as cameras on the in-person voting stations would at least prevent large-scale fraud by counting how many people showed up vs..."

The tweet quickly went viral, garnering significant engagement with 21,000 comments, 65,000 retweets, 292,000 likes, and a staggering 43 million views.
